  • In 1953 A.M. Olieman built a residence organ for Mr D. Weeber in Nieuwe Pekela. It was an organ with electric unit chests. From four ranks (Prestant, Bourdon, Quintadeen and Tertscymbel), twenty registers were derived. The organ is completely installed inside a swell box. The prospect has six pipes, which are not expressive. Mense Ruiter later transferred the organ to a new mansion in Groningen. In 1994 it was transferred by A.J. Opten to the Hervormde Kapel in Tjuchem
  • The organ was demolished in 2021, as it was in a very bad condition and had been damaged by woodworm.

Specification
Manuaal I (C-g'''): Prestant 8', Bourdon 8', Octaaf 4', Fluit 4', Quint 2 2/3', Octaaf 2', Cymbel III sterk.
Manuaal II (C-g'''): Quintadeen 8', Holpyp 8', Prestant 4', Fluit 4', Octaaf 2', Gemshoorn 2', Quint 1 1/3'.
Pedaal (C-d'): Subbas 16' (from c°), Gedekt 8', Quint 5 1/3', Koraalbas 4', Fluit 4', Octaaf 2'.
Accessories: Tremolo, Zweltrede.
